The Otter Wax Water Repellent Fabric Wax Bar 5 oz is designed to restore and enhance water resistance on natural fabrics. Simply rub the bar onto clean, dry canvas or cotton, then smooth the wax for an even protective layer. The wax cures in about 24 hours, creating a durable, water-repellent barrier.
Made from beeswax and plant-based oils, this fabric wax bar is eco-friendly and free from synthetic chemicals. It is ideal for maintaining jackets, bags, hats, and tents made of natural fibers. Regular reapplication helps keep your gear protected from moisture and wear over time.
This bar is easy to use and effective for quick touch-ups or full coverage on your outdoor gear. It works best with natural fabrics and requires some curing time to achieve optimal results. With proper care, it offers lasting protection against water and the elements.

Fabric Quality And Durability
Although you might be drawn to style, fabric quality and durability should guide your choice of waxed canvas jackets. Look for tightly woven cotton or cotton-blend fabrics, as their density directly impacts strength and longevity. A premium wax coating not only repels water but also shields against abrasion and wear, extending the jacket’s life.
Check for reinforced seams and double stitching—these features ensure the jacket can handle rugged outdoor use without falling apart. Opting for thicker fabric with a high-quality wax finish provides better resistance to tearing, punctures, and environmental damage. By focusing on these factors, you’ll invest in a jacket that stays durable and functional through many seasons, balancing rugged performance with lasting style.
Weather Resistance Features
Since waxed canvas jackets rely on a durable wax coating to repel water, understanding their weather resistance features is key to choosing the right one for you. This wax layer creates a flexible barrier that keeps moisture out while maintaining comfort. The thickness and quality of the wax directly affect how well the jacket resists water penetration—thicker coatings offer better protection but may reduce breathability.
To keep your jacket weatherproof, you’ll need to reapply wax regularly, especially after heavy rain or washing. Balancing wax thickness helps you stay dry without overheating. When picking a waxed canvas jacket, look for one that offers effective water resistance while still allowing some airflow to ensure all-day comfort in wet conditions.

Lining Materials Used
After finding the right fit for your waxed canvas jacket, you’ll want to contemplate the lining material, as it plays a big role in comfort and performance. Flannel linings offer a soft, insulating layer that keeps you warm in colder weather. If you prefer something lightweight that won’t restrict your movement, taffeta is a great choice—it’s smooth and ideal for layering.
For winter wear, fleece excels with excellent insulation and moisture-wicking properties, keeping you dry and cozy. Your choice affects not only warmth but also the jacket’s weight and breathability. Consider the activities you’ll be doing and the climate you’ll face to pick a lining that balances comfort, mobility, and protection perfectly.

Maintenance And Care Requirements
Since waxed canvas jackets rely on their wax coating for water resistance, you’ll need to maintain that layer regularly to keep the jacket performing well. Clean your jacket with a damp cloth and mild soap—avoid harsh detergents or machine washing, as these can strip the wax. When the coating shows cracks or wear, reapply wax by rubbing a wax bar or using liquid wax evenly, then cure it in a warm, dry spot.
This touch-up preserves both water resistance and durability. Also, store your jacket properly by hanging it in a cool, dry place away from direct sunlight. Following these care steps ensures your waxed canvas jacket stays stylish and functional for years to come.
Frequently Asked Questions
How Do You Properly Clean and Maintain a Waxed Canvas Jacket?
You clean your waxed canvas jacket by gently brushing off dirt with a soft brush or cloth. Avoid machine washing or dry cleaning, as they strip the wax. If needed, spot clean with cold water and mild soap.
After drying, re-wax your jacket periodically using a proper wax, applying evenly with a cloth and warming it to absorb. This keeps your jacket water-resistant and looking sharp for years.
Can Waxed Canvas Jackets Be Re-Waxed at Home?
Absolutely, you can re-wax your jacket at home—it’s like giving your favorite old friend a fresh coat of armor. Just clean the jacket first, then apply a thin, even layer of wax using a cloth or brush.
Warm it slightly with a hairdryer to help the wax absorb better. This simple ritual restores water resistance and keeps your jacket looking sharp without a trip to the store or tailor.

What Is the Typical Lifespan of a Waxed Canvas Jacket?
You can expect a waxed canvas jacket to last anywhere from 10 to 20 years with proper care. Its durability comes from the tough, water-resistant fabric, but you’ll need to re-wax it periodically to maintain protection. Regular cleaning and avoiding harsh conditions also help extend its life.
If you treat it well, your jacket can become even more characterful over time, aging beautifully while staying functional.
